Changing the Patient Experience for Good

If you’ve ever had a traditional dental crown, bridge, or nightguard, you probably remember the old way of doing things: biting down into a tray filled with cold, goopy putty, trying not to gag, and waiting what felt like an eternity for it to set.

“Goodbye gagging, goopy impressions with long turnaround times; and hello comfortable, quicker, and highly-detailed dental scanning!” says Chiricahua Dental Director Brianna Hillier, DMD.

An intraoral scanner replaces that messy putty with a small, wand-like device that takes highly detailed, 3D digital images of your teeth and gums in a matter of seconds.

Why This Technology Matters for Our Community

An intraoral scanner is a small, wand-like device that takes highly detailed, 3D digital images of your teeth and gums in a matter of seconds. It replaces the messy putty of the past with a fast, comfortable, and incredibly precise digital experience.

  • Ultimate Patient Comfort: The slim digital wand glides easily over teeth. There is no messy paste, no bulky trays, no gagging, and no tears—making it an absolute game-changer for children and anxious patients.
  • Real-Time Education: Patients can see their scans on a screen right at their chairside in real-time. This serves as a valuable educational tool, allowing our providers to walk you through your dental health step-by-step so you always feel informed.
  • Expanding Access to Advanced Care: By bringing these cutting-edge tools to Cochise County’s rural populations, we are breaking down geographic barriers. Our patients get access to the same advanced dental technology found in major metropolitan areas, right here at home.

A Real-World Success Story: From Months to Days

The impact of this technology is already changing lives. Following intensive training for our dental team just weeks ago, we put the scanner to the test with our very first patient.

On a Tuesday, patient number one was scanned and fitted for a crown. By Friday, the crown was delivered and placed with a perfect fit. What used to be a grueling month-long waiting period due to shipping and lab delays was reduced to a three-day turnaround.
